Stroud man dies in crash

A Stroud man died in a two-vehicle, head-on collision south of Crescent in Logan County, the Oklahoma Highway Patrol reports. State Trooper Michael Wallace of the Traffic Homicide Unit identified the Stroud man as Kim L. Flatt, 32.

Arrest made in converter case

A Chandler man, previously convicted of several felonies, was recently arrested by Lincoln County deputies and charged with stealing two catalytic converters. Formal charges of grand larceny were filed July 21 in Lincoln County District Court against Justin Travis Ramsey, 33.

Assault case in Meeker

A Meeker man has been arrested by Meeker police after they responded to a call of domestic abuse by strangulation and he faces a felony count. Formal charges of Domestic Assault and Battery by strangulation were filed July 7 in Lincoln County District Court against Darin Dean Owen, 47.

Meeker school board

Meeker Schools’ enrollment is showing an increase, principals informed Board of Education members this week. Classes for the 2021- 2022 school year begin today (Aug. 12), and principals at the elementary, middle school, high school and Meeker Education Center all indicated their enrollments are up.
